[Pro] "you have unknown access"

Dear Softpress,

While working on a Freeway Pro 5.6.4 (6412) document, I suddenly became unable to:

  1. Publish the document - all the resources are listed as missing).
  2. Relink the missing graphics - editing the Resources and relinking the images results in no images being relinked, even after going through all the dialogs to relink them.
  3. Save the document - results in file error dialog.

When inspecting the open file in the Finder, the resulting Info dialog says of the Permissions that “you have unknown access” to the file. How did this happen?

I had been working on the file for a long time - nothing unusual. I performed a “Save As” with a new filename to the same folder, made several changes, then discovered that I could no longer Publish or Save the document, that the resources were missing.

At this point I will have to force the app to quit and lose my changes. I’ve never had this happen before and cannot explain why it is happening now.

Hi Ernie,

We’ve been doing a lot of testing on this problem internally and hope to have a fix available soon. We’re pretty sure the problem is Time Machine related, so turning it off while you’re working on your Freeway document or excluding the directory containing your Freeway file (not recommended) should get round the problem until we do.

The problem makes your file unreadable, but, irrespective of what the alert says, the file will have saved successfully. To make it readable you’ll need to do one of the following things:

  1. Duplicate the file in the Terminal. To do this, open the Terminal, navigate to the directory containing the Freeway file (type "cd " minus the quotes), drag the directory from the Finder onto the Terminal, and hit Return. The type “cp filename.freeway filename-copy.freeway” minus the quotes to make a duplicate. Note that duplicating the file in the Finder does not work, it must be done on the command line.

  2. Restart your machine (logging in and out may also work, though I haven’t tried this).

Sorry for the inconvenience!
